Recommended Cutting Conditions 1. For stable machining performance use rigid, high-precision machines and holders. 2. Use air blow when dry machining.

3. Use wet machining for stainless steel, heat-resistant alloy, and titanium alloy applications. 4. Use step machining of 0.1 DC when drilling stainless steel, heat-resistant alloy, and titanium alloy. 5. If the machine cannot achieve the recommended spindle speed, please use the maximum spindle speed available. Side Milling
